Denmark secured a place in the Nations League quarter-finals with a 0-0 draw against Serbia, who were eliminated from the competition. Despite Serbia dominating the game, Denmark's defense, led by goalkeeper Kasper Schmeichel, held firm. Serbia's defender Strahinja Pavlovic was sent off in the closing minutes of the game, as Serbia failed to score the goal needed to progress.
